I think the guest (or potential guest) OWES the host the courtesy of a reply. I generally offer a prompt reply of yes, no, or maybe right away. Then I follow up the "maybe" with a yes or no as soon as I can.

When I plan events, I normally request "Please RSVP by July 6” but that doesn't always work. I then contact the non-responders a few days after the RSVP due date.

It is one thing if we are planning on going somewhere... But I have had events at my house and I need to have a pretty close head count to plan LOTS of details!

It is just rude to RSVP yes, then not attend or vice versa!
